Associate Director, AI Solution Delivery
Role Summary
The Associate Director, AI Solution Delivery is the hands-on technical delivery arm of the central AI Transformation Office, working in tandem with the Director, AI Technical Delivery & Standards. Where the Director sets the standards - AI SDLC, reference-architecture conformance, evaluation and validation expectations - this role turns them into working practice: building and shipping centrally delivered AI solutions, operating the evaluation harnesses, embedding lifecycle checkpoints into live projects, and leading the technically oriented special projects the central team delivers with individual workstreams and functional areas.
Key Responsibilities
- Solution delivery - build and ship centrally delivered AI solutions hands-on - prompt and workflow design, RAG configuration, agentic patterns, API and platform integration - from prototype through production handover to the owning team.
- Evaluation execution - operate the evaluation harnesses and benchmarks defined with the Director, AI Technical Delivery & Standards; run pre-scale assessments (accuracy, safety, cost, latency) and publish results teams can act on.
- AI SDLC in practice - embed AI SDLC checkpoints into live programs and projects; coach delivery teams through them so the lifecycle is followed because it helps, not because it is mandated.
- Validation coordination - prepare validation-ready documentation and evidence packages for AI solutions; coordinate with quality, regulatory, and healthcare-grade AI stakeholders through the validation process.
- Technical special projects - lead the technically oriented special projects delivered with individual WS/FPs - for example solution builds with commercial teams, technical process definition, or focused engineering problem-solving events.
- Solution & vendor assessment - run technical due diligence on vendor and internal AI proposals; design and score proofs of concept against defined evaluation criteria.
Required Qualifications
- 7+ years in software, data, or AI/ML solution delivery, technical consulting, or engineering-adjacent program roles, including 2+ years hands-on with GenAI/LLM solutions.
- Practical build skills: prompt engineering and evaluation design, RAG and agentic workflow patterns, API integration; working ability in Python or an equivalent scripting/low-code environment.
- Experience preparing solutions for validation, quality, or audit processes in a regulated or quality-managed environment.
- Able to lead delivery with mixed technical and business stakeholders and hand solutions over cleanly to owning teams.
- Clear written and verbal communication of technical results - evaluation reports, assessment summaries, decision-ready recommendations.
Preferred Qualifications
- Hands-on experience with major AI platforms (e.g., Anthropic, OpenAI, Azure AI, AWS Bedrock) and evaluation tooling.
- Life sciences / healthcare technology background; familiarity with GxP or healthcare-grade AI expectations.
- Prior engineering, data science, or solution-architecture role before moving toward delivery leadership.
Success Looks Like (First 12 Months)
- Evaluation harness operational and used as the standard pre-scale gate for central AI solutions.
- At least three centrally delivered solutions or technical special projects shipped and handed over to owning teams.
- Validation packages for central solutions pass review without material rework.
